王者荣耀是用什么编程语言
-
王者荣耀是一款由腾讯开发的多人在线游戏,它使用了多种编程语言来实现不同的功能和模块。根据官方公开的信息和开发者的讨论,我们可以了解到以下几种主要的编程语言被用于开发王者荣耀:
-
C++:C++是一种高级编程语言,被广泛用于游戏开发。在王者荣耀中,C++被用于实现底层的游戏引擎和核心功能,如图形渲染、物理模拟、网络通信等。C++具有高效性和灵活性,能够满足游戏对性能和功能的需求。
-
Lua:Lua是一种轻量级的脚本语言,被广泛用于游戏开发中的逻辑编程。在王者荣耀中,Lua被用于实现游戏的逻辑部分,如游戏规则、角色AI、技能系统等。Lua具有简洁的语法和灵活的扩展性,使得开发者可以快速迭代和调整游戏的逻辑。
-
Python:Python是一种易于学习和使用的编程语言,被广泛应用于各个领域。在王者荣耀中,Python主要用于游戏开发工具和数据分析。开发者可以使用Python编写自动化脚本、工具插件,以提高开发效率。同时,Python还可以用于游戏数据的处理和分析,帮助开发者了解游戏的运行情况和玩家行为。
除了以上提到的主要编程语言,王者荣耀的开发中可能还会用到其他编程语言和技术,如JavaScript、HTML5等。总之,王者荣耀的开发涉及到多种编程语言,每种语言都有其独特的作用和优势,共同构成了这款受欢迎的游戏的核心技术栈。
1年前 -
-
王者荣耀是一款由腾讯游戏开发的手机游戏,它使用了多种编程语言来实现不同的功能。以下是王者荣耀可能使用的一些主要编程语言:
-
C++:C++是一种强大的通用编程语言,被广泛用于游戏开发。王者荣耀可能使用C++来编写游戏的核心引擎和底层系统,以实现高性能和跨平台的特性。
-
Lua:Lua是一种轻量级的脚本语言,常用于游戏开发中的逻辑和脚本编写。王者荣耀可能使用Lua来实现游戏中的角色AI、任务系统和游戏逻辑等。
-
Java:Java是一种跨平台的编程语言,常用于开发Android应用。王者荣耀在Android平台上运行,因此可能使用Java来开发游戏的Android版本。
-
Objective-C/Swift:Objective-C是用于iOS开发的主要编程语言,而Swift是苹果公司推出的新一代编程语言。王者荣耀在iOS平台上运行,可能使用Objective-C或Swift来开发游戏的iOS版本。
-
Python:Python是一种易学易用的编程语言,广泛用于游戏开发中的工具和脚本编写。王者荣耀可能使用Python来编写一些游戏开发工具和自动化脚本,以提高开发效率和便捷性。
总而言之,王者荣耀使用了多种编程语言来实现不同的功能,包括C++、Lua、Java、Objective-C/Swift和Python等。这些编程语言共同为游戏提供了高性能、跨平台和丰富的功能。
1年前 -
-
王者荣耀是一款由腾讯公司开发的手机游戏,它使用了多种编程语言来实现不同的功能和模块。下面将介绍一些常用的编程语言和它们在王者荣耀中的应用。
-
C++:C++是一种通用的高级编程语言,它被广泛用于游戏开发。在王者荣耀中,C++主要用于实现游戏的核心逻辑、图形渲染和物理模拟等方面。C++可以提供高性能和灵活性,适合处理游戏中复杂的计算和操作。
-
Lua:Lua是一种轻量级的脚本语言,它被广泛用于游戏的脚本编写。在王者荣耀中,Lua主要用于实现游戏的逻辑和AI部分。通过使用Lua,开发人员可以更方便地进行游戏逻辑的编写和调试,同时还可以在不重新编译游戏的情况下修改脚本,提高开发效率。
-
Java:Java是一种跨平台的高级编程语言,它被广泛用于Android平台的应用开发。在王者荣耀中,Java主要用于开发游戏的Android客户端。通过使用Java,开发人员可以针对不同的Android设备进行优化,提供更好的用户体验。
-
Python:Python是一种简单易学的高级编程语言,它被广泛用于游戏开发中的工具和脚本编写。在王者荣耀中,Python主要用于开发一些辅助工具和自动化脚本,例如游戏内部的数据处理和测试工具等。
除了上述常用的编程语言,还有其他一些编程语言在王者荣耀的开发中也有所应用,例如C#、Objective-C等。不同的编程语言在王者荣耀中发挥着不同的作用,它们相互配合,共同实现了游戏的各个功能和特性。
1年前 -